Introduction
{%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} is an AI pair programmer. You can use {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} to get suggestions for whole lines or entire functions right inside your editor.
You can use {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} either through your personal account, with a {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_for_individuals %} subscription, or through an organization {% ifversion ghec %}or enterprise{% endif %} account, with a {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_for_business %} {% ifversion ghec %} or {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_enterprise %}{% endif %} subscription. To use {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_short %} through an organization account, you must be assigned a {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} seat by your organization.
This guide shows you how to set up a {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_for_individuals %} subscription for your personal account, install the {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} extension in {% data variables.product.prodname_vscode %}, and get your first suggestion. For organization owners{% ifversion ghec %} and enterprise owners{% endif %}, this guide also explains how to set up a {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_for_business %} {% ifversion ghec %} or {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_enterprise %}{% endif %} subscription.

Installing the {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} extension for {% data variables.product.prodname_vscode %}
To use {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} in {% data variables.product.prodname_vscode %}, you must first install the {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_short %} extension.
-
In the {% data variables.product.prodname_vscode %} Marketplace, go to the {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} extension page and click Install.
-
A popup will appear, asking to open {% data variables.product.prodname_vscode %}. Click Open {% data variables.product.prodname_vscode %}.
-
In the "Extension: {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%}" tab in {% data variables.product.prodname_vscode %}, click Install.
-
If you have not previously authorized {% data variables.product.prodname_vscode %} in your {% data variables.product.prodname_dotcom %} account, you will be prompted to sign in to {% data variables.product.prodname_dotcom %} in {% data variables.product.prodname_vscode %}.
If you have previously authorized {% data variables.product.prodname_vscode %} in your {% data variables.product.prodname_dotcom %} account, {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} will be automatically authorized.
-
In your browser, {% data variables.product.prodname_dotcom %} will request the necessary permissions for {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%}. To approve these permissions, click Authorize {% data variables.product.prodname_vscode %}.
-
In {% data variables.product.prodname_vscode %}, in the "{% data variables.product.prodname_vscode %}" dialogue box, to confirm the authentication, click Open.

Upgrading from {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_for_business %} to {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_enterprise %}
When you purchase {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_enterprise_short %}, all existing {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_business_short %} seats in your enterprise will be converted to the {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_enterprise_short %} plan and billed accordingly. You cannot have a combination of {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_enterprise_short %} and {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_business_short %} seats within the same enterprise.
{% data reusables.enterprise-accounts.access-enterprise %} {% data reusables.enterprise-accounts.policies-tab %} {% data reusables.enterprise-accounts.copilot-tab %}
- In the "Access management" tab, in the section "{%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_business_short %} is active in your enterprise," click Enable {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_enterprise_short %}.
- In the "Welcome to {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_enterprise_short %}" popup that's displayed, click Purchase {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_enterprise_short %}.
- Follow the prompts to complete the sign-up process.
Enabling {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} for your enterprise account
Users can only use {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} after they have been granted a {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_short %} seat by an organization they belong to.
As an enterprise owner, you must decide whether to allow all organizations in your enterprise the ability to grant {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} seats to members, or only specific organizations. Initially, after purchasing {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_for_business %} or {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ot_enterprise %}, no organizations have the ability to grant {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} seats, so you must enable this for some or all of your organizations.
{% data reusables.enterprise-accounts.policies-tab %} {% data reusables.enterprise-accounts.copilot-tab %}
-
In the "Access management" tab, under "Manage organization access to {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%}," configure the access for your {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} subscription.
- To enable {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} for all organizations in your enterprise, both current and future, select Allow for all organizations.
- To enable {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} for specific organizations, select Allow for specific organizations.
-
If you selected Allow for specific organizations, select the organizations you want to enable {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} for. Alternatively, you can select the organizations you want to disable {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} access for.
When you enable an organization, the owners of that organization will receive an email with instructions on how to enable {% data variables.product.prodname_copilot %} for members of the organization.
